Abstract
906,033. Photo - electric fluid analysis. GRUBB PARSONS & CO. Ltd., Sir HOWARD. April 24, 1959 [May 6, 1958], No. 14453/58. Class 40 (3). In a gas or liquid analyser for determining the concentration or constituents of the fluid, radiation passing through a chamber containing the fluid sample is either varied cyclically in wavelength over a range of values or varied discretely and rapidly from one wavelength to another. The wavelengths are so chosen that the fluid sample has an absorption band at one frequency but substantially no effect at another. The effect on the radiation is determined photoelectrically. In a first embodiment, Fig. 1, mirrors M1, M2 direct radiation from a source S on to a diffraction grating G and the diffracted radiation on to a photo-cell D. A cell C contains the test sample. The grating G is rocked between the positions AB, A<SP>1</SP>B<SP>1</SP> so that the spectral interval falling on the photo-cell D varies cyclically. The sample in the cell C will produce an absorption effect at some frequency in the range of wavelengths scanned across the photo-cell so that the photo-cell output will have a large alternating component. In a second embodiment, Fig. 3 (not shown), the grating G is fixed and a transparent wedge is placed in the optical path and rotated at constant speed thereby to cause the angle of incidence on the grating to be varied. A third embodiment, Fig. 4 (not shown), uses a spherical mirror whose optical axis makes a small angle with a second axis about which the mirror is rotated to produce the variation in wavelength. In a further embodiment, Fig. 5, discrete variation from one wavelength to another is obtained by rotating a slotted disc T in front of the radiation source S. As shown, two radiation beams are formed by use of a mask R, and the disc T allows one or other of these beams to pass to the fixed grating G and from thence to the detector D. In one modified form of Fig. 5 the mask R is omitted, and in other forms either mirror M4 or grating G is made in two parts at an angle to each other, a single source and slotted disc being used to pass radiation alternately on the two parts. An oscillating mirror can be used to obtain the variation in wavelength.
